Friday Harbor is home to The Orca Inn. San Juan Islands Museum of Art and San Juan Historical Society and Museum are cultural highlights, and some of the area's activities can be experienced at San Juan Golf & Tennis Club and Roche Harbor Marina. Whale Museum and Jones Island State Park are also worth visiting. Visit our Friday Harbor travel guide

Orca Inn is clean, cozy and comfortable walking distance (half-mile) into central Friday Harbor.
We were substantially delayed by a ferry service problem from the mainland (one of the larger vessels had to be taken out of service) when we were unable to reach the Inn by phone despite repeated attempts. Against all odds, we managed to catch one last midnight sailing and arrived at the Inn at 2 a.m., to be instantly greeted at the front desk and into the room right away. Thanks!
